The authority affirms that heritage is not only a tourist pull but also a living asset\u2014one that shapes identity, storytelling, and shared memory.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"1181\" data-end=\"1569\">Under its care are five museums, five heritage sites, and 17 archaeological locations dotted across the Emirate. At their center is the Union Museum, which houses archival treasures, educational exhibits, and documents the Founding Fathers\u2019 journey. The museum sits within \u201cDar Al Ittihad,\u201d itself recognized by regional heritage registries for its architectural and symbolic value.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"1571\" data-end=\"1908\">Then there\u2019s Al Shindagha Museum, the UAE\u2019s largest heritage museum. Named a \u201cTravelers\u2019 Choice 2025\u201d winner by TripAdvisor, it ranks among the top 10% of cultural destinations globally. Its popularity stems from a collection donated by over 100 individuals, along with family\u2011friendly storytelling that captures Dubai\u2019s evolution.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"1910\" data-end=\"2194\">Al Fahidi Historical Neighborhood is another cultural jewel, a living museum of mid\u201119th to mid\u201120th century Emirati life. Walking its alleys, visitors experience traditional wind towers, coral\u2011plaster homes, and craft workshops\u2014a rare chance to absorb the rhythms of old Dubai.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"2196\" data-end=\"2442\">Hatta Heritage Village offers a contrast: a mountain enclave that bridges the past and the present. Its traditional architecture, craft demonstrations, and cultural programming bring to life the legacy of the Hajar landscape and its people.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"2444\" data-end=\"2488\"><strong>Archaeology Anchors In\u2011Depth Discovery<\/strong><\/p>\n<p data-start=\"2490\" data-end=\"2725\">Beyond the built heritage, Dubai\u2019s archaeological sites span epochs\u2014from paleolithic to Islamic era. These sites invite both curious travelers and academic minds to trace the city\u2019s prehistoric roots through to its medieval chapters.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"2727\" data-end=\"3181\">Saruq Al\u2011Hadid, discovered in 2002, is among the most significant. The site\u2019s artifacts are now displayed at the Saruq Al\u2011Hadid Museum in Al Shindagha, elucidating the Emirate\u2019s metalworking and trade in antiquity. Other remarkable locations include Jumeirah Archaeological Site, tied to the Abbasid era (900\u20131800 CE), Al \u2018Ashoush (third millennium BCE), and Al Qusais (2500\u2013550 BCE), where Bronze and Iron Age communities once thrived.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"3183\" data-end=\"3391\">These places aren\u2019t just dig sites \u2014 they are chapters of a continuous human story.
